Paedophile Robert Gill guilty of charges spanning 20 years

A PAEDOPHILE has been found guilty of grooming young boys with free ice-creams and raping teenagers after getting them high on cannabis.

Robert Gill denied child sex abuse charges spanning more than two decades, including the rape of two boys, who were aged just 13 and 14.

Yesterday, it took the jury less than two hours to return a unanimous verdict finding him guilty of four charges of child sexual assault, two counts of lewd and indecent behaviour and of taking and possessing indecent photographs of children.

The jury also found him guilty of the two rape charges and two further charges of lewd, indecent practices towards underage boys.

Gill, a former ice-cream salesman, preyed on teenage boys in west Edinburgh between 1993 and 1996 and in Bo’ness between August 2010 and February last year.

He was remanded for reports until sentence on March 9 at the High Court in Edinburgh.
